The sensor threads into the intake manifold plenum and continuously measures boost pressure, sending a real-time 0-5 V analogue signal to the engine control unit. This allows the ECU to modulate the turbocharger wastegate and EGR valve for optimum air-fuel ratio, torque output and emission compliance, while also providing over-boost protection for the engine.
- Pressure Range: 0-100 PSI (0-6.9 bar)
- Accuracy: ±2% full-scale
- Output Signal: Linear 0.5-4.5 V referenced to 12 V supply
- Current Draw: <15 mA
- Operating Temperature: -40 °C to +125 °C
- Body Material: Corrosion-resistant brass
- Thread Size: M14 × 1.5 male thread with 22 mm hex
- Overall Length: 65 mm
- Net Weight: 85 g
The sensing diaphragm is constructed from 17-4 PH stainless steel, laser-welded to the brass body for absolute hermetic sealing. A sintered brass snubber protects the element by damping pressure pulsations and preventing oil-borne debris from reaching the sensing component.
Internal circuitry is over-moulded in high-temperature PPS resin, achieving IP67 ingress protection and surviving 500 thermal-shock cycles from -40 °C to +125 °C without calibration drift. The sensor withstands 1,000 hours of salt-spray exposure per ASTM B117 standards.
